Definition

  1. verb perceive by a physical sensation, e.g., coming from the skin or muscles. — synonyms: feel
  2. verb detect some circumstance or entity automatically.
  3. verb become aware of not through the senses but instinctively. — synonyms: smell, smell_out
  4. verb comprehend.
  5. noun a general conscious awareness.
  6. noun the meaning of a word or expression. — synonyms: signified
  7. noun the faculty through which the external world is apprehended. — synonyms: sensation, sentience, sentiency, sensory_faculty
  8. noun sound practical judgment. — synonyms: common_sense, good_sense, gumption, horse_sense, mother_wit
  9. noun a natural appreciation or ability.
